Bioconcentration and Elimination of Nitrobenzenes by the Alga
Rong Hong-gang
Abstract
Rong Hong-gang
Abstract
In the paper,the law of bioconcentration and elimination of nitrobenzene by aquatic organisms(algaes) are studied which offered scientific basis for effects of ecology and environment and ecological risk assessment.The results are as follows:Through enriched culture in the culture condition in organic salt,the natural algaes in the Songhua River are done in the test.The concentration of NB added to the medium is 8.3±1.0mg/L.The results are as follows:both the rate of enrichment and release by algaes are rapid.
